2011-01-18 8 views
6

영역 div 내에 결과 테이블이 있습니다. 유체 레이아웃을 사용하기 때문에 영역 div에는 너비가 설정되지 않습니다. 테이블의 너비는 100 %로 설정되어 있지만 IE7에서는 포함 된 div를 초과하여 오버플로됩니다. 어떤 아이디어?div가 들어있는 100 % 너비 오버플로가있는 IE7의 테이블

HTML :

<div id="area"> 
    <table id="results"> 
    </table> 
</div> 

CSS :

#results{ 
    width: 100%; 
} 

답변

5

가 알았어요! 테이블 내 모든 TD와 TH에 대해 공백을 설정해야했습니다.

+0

최고 테이블의 부모 <div>zoom: 1를 제공해야합니다. 답변을 수락하는 것을 잊지 마십시오! – drudge

+0

IE7에서 작동하지 않습니다. 공백이 IE8을 지원할 수 있음> –

2

당신은 내가 관리 페이지에 IE로이 같은 문제가 발생하고, #area { zoom: 1 }

+0

IE7에서 작동하지 않음 –

관련 문제